Leaving the rumors about the SLS AMG's end of production aside – which we still don't believe – we have to agree on the fact that it's going to be hard to find a real petrolhead who will not mourn when the model will stop being made.
There are people who love its 300 SL-inspired styling, with the looong hood and gull-wing doors that are unrivaled in this combination in the automotive world.
Others love it for the glorious M159 engine situated in a front mid position, which emits a unique soundtrack among modern V8s.
Ourselves, we love it for the complete package it brings to the supercar table, whether we're talking about the Gullwing coupe or the “regular”-doors roadster.
